LINCOLN, Neb. (FOX42KPTM) - The Nebraska State Patrol has a new warning for everyone who uses technology to do business.

In a recent tweet, the Technical Crimes Division says there's a scam making its rounds. Someone sent in a picture showing what appears to be something coming from USAA about unusual activity detected. The division says it is not legitimate based on the number of grammar errors and the fact the person who got the message doesn't even have an account with USAA.

If you're not sure if something is legitimate, you're urged to reach out to a company directly as opposed to simply clicking on a link. Technology experts say it's always better to be safe than sorry.
